Gujarat govt likely to table 7 key bills, several political resolutions in upcoming Assembly session

The upcoming monsoon session of the Gujarat Legislative Assembly, scheduled from September 13 to 15.

The Gujarat government is likely to introduce seven crucial bills and a couple of significant political resolutions in the upcoming monsoon session of the state legislative assembly which will be held from September 13 to 15.

A legislation to demolish properties of those involved in damaging public property is expected to be passed in the upcoming assembly session.  Several states have already passed legislation allowing the restitution of damages to both public and private assets from accountable individuals, along with provisions for the confiscation of the properties owned by these wrongdoers.

After conducting a thorough examination of these current regulations, the Gujarat government has decided to adopt a comparable measure within the state.

Resolution to adopt UCC

Other bills which are likely to be tabled include a medical university bill, a common universities bill, and bills concerning the reorganization of the appointment process for directors of the PDEU (Pandit Deendayal Energy University), and matters related to GST (Goods and Services Tax).

Ruling party MLAs are also expected to move resolutions supporting the adoption of Uniform Civil Code (UCC) and the inauguration of the Ram Temple at Ayodhya.
